Content Management Systems (CMS)

A content management system (CMS) is computer software used to create, edit, manage, and publish content in a consistently-organized fashion.

CMSs are frequently used for storing, controlling, versioning, and publishing industry-specific documentation such as news articles, operators’ manuals, technical manuals, sales guides, and marketing brochures.

The content managed may include computer files, image media, audio files, electronic documents, and Web content.

E-Commerce Websites

Electronic commerce, commonly known as e-commerce or eCommerce, consists of the buying and selling of products or services over electronic systems such as the Internet and other computer networks. The amount of trade conducted electronically has grown extraordinarily since the spread of the Internet.

A wide variety of commerce is conducted in this way, spurring and drawing on innovations in electronic funds transfer, supply chain management, Internet marketing, online transaction processing, electronic data interchange (EDI), inventory management systems, and automated data collection systems.

Search Engine Optimization (SEO)

Search engine optimization (SEO) is the process of improving the volume and quality of traffic to a web site from search engines via “natural” (“organic” or “algorithmic”) search results for targeted keywords.

Usually, the earlier a site is presented in the search results or the higher it “ranks”, the more searchers will visit that site. SEO can also target different kinds of search, including image search, local search, and industry-specific vertical search engines.

Corporate Identity & Branding

In marketing, a corporate identity is the “persona” of a corporation which is designed to accord with and facilitate the attainment of business objectives. It is usually visibly manifested by way of branding and the use of trademarks.

A corporate identity package typically consists of a logo (mark), business cards, letterheads and envelopes. It may also include marketing material, such as, brochures, pamphlets, posters and annual reports.

WordPress Powered Websites

WordPress is a blog publishing system written in PHP and backed by a MySQL database all of which are open-source software solutions.

In the recent months WordPress has grown from being used primarily for blogs to anything that might require a content management system.

XHTML & CSS Conversions

Tableless web design (or tableless web layout) is a method of web design and development without using HTML tables for page layout control purposes.

Instead of HTML tables, style sheet languages such as CSS (Cascading Style Sheets) are used to arrange elements and text on a web page. CSS was introduced by the World Wide Web Consortium (W3C) to improve web accessibility and to make HTML code semantic rather than presentational.

This allows for the separation of content and presentation, which in turn makes the website more manageable. Further benefits include improved accessibility and bandwidth savings.
